DESCRIPTION:29 November\, 2022 \n\nCPD hours: 7 \nAim/ Objective\nFighting money laundering and terrorist financing contributes to global security\, integrity of the financial system and sustainable growth. Laws to combat money laundering and the financing of terrorism are designed to prevent the financial market from being misused for these purposes. It is essential that gatekeepers (administrative service providers\, accountants\, lawyers\, banks and other obliged entities) apply measures to prevent money laundering and terrorist financing. Traceability of financial information has an important deterrent effect. \nThe 5th EU AML Directive (adopted into Cyprus Law in 23rd February 2021)\, builds on the 4th EU AML Directive and aims to further combat financial crime by boosting existing transparency rules. The 5th EU AML Directive also aims to ensure a tightening of current European regulations to prevent money laundering and the financing of terrorist activity. \nThe 6th EU AML Directive (adopted into Cyprus Law on 17th March 2021)\, harmonizes the definitions of money laundering offences throughout member states\, with the primary aim to remove any loopholes in national legislations\, a list of 22 predicate offences is introduced\, criminal liability is extended to legal persons\, tougher punishments for offenders is established\, and cooperation between states for prosecutions of financial crimes is enhanced. \nBy the end of the seminar\, participants will be able to have a thorough understanding of the current AML Legislation\, the challenges ahead and the new compliance landscape and more importantly to offer practical solutions for an efficient and effective implementation through a number of real-life AML cases studies\, both from Cyprus and Global AML experience. \nParticipants’ Profile\n\nBack-office Staff\, Compliance Staff\, Risk Management Staff\, AML Staff\nHeads of Compliance Departments\, Heads of Risk Management Departments\, Heads of AML Departments\nAccountants\, Lawyers\, Other Professional Advisors\nInternal Auditors\, External Auditors\nExecutive Directors\, Non-Executive Directors\nRegulatory Compliance Advisors/ Consultants\n\nCertification\nAll participants will be awarded a certificate. DESCRIPTION:120 euros \n\nCPD hours: 3 \nAim\nThe seminar studies the fund industry in Cyprus\, with a particular focus on the function of fund administration. The seminar provides an overview of how the fund industry operates\, providing key points on the organizational structure of funds and their different characteristics (Section 1). In addition\, the seminar studies the profession of Alternative Investment Fund Managers (AIFMs) (Section 2)\, before it proceeds to analyze the key roles and duties of fund administration (Section 3). In accordance with Cyprus Law\, fund administration falls within the function of fund management. Yet\, the seminar sets out the prevailing market practice\, whereby fund managers will typically only focus on portfolio management and risk management and outsource fund administration. Hence\, Section 4 presents the proposed Investment Fund Administration Law (IFA Law)\, to examine the rationale underlying the proposed law and its key provisions\, including provisions on the authorization of fund administrators and the sub-delegation of fund administration. \nObjective\nUpon completion of this seminar\, participants will: \n\nHave a general understanding of how a Cyprus fund operates;\nBe aware of the different service providers involved in the operation of a fund and their individual roles;\nKnow of the characteristics and importance of the function of fund administration\, as that has evolved based on commercial needs and outside any regulatory intervention;\nHave understood the most important points of the proposed IFA Law and appreciate the impact that this may have on the different service providers\, fund administrators and funds in particular;\n\nParticipants’ Profile\nLawyers\, Fund Managers\, Fund Administrators\, Providers of Depositary Services\, Individuals with executive and non-executive position in funds and UCITs\, compliance officers\, anti-money laundering officials\, investors\, policy officials\, licensing service providers\, auditors and accountants\, university students and generally anyone with an interest in or who is involved in the Cyprus fund industry. \nCertification\nAll participants will be awarded a certificate. DESCRIPTION:We constantly read that we live in a “post-truth” era. \nAs lies and “fake news” flourish\, citizens appear not only to believe misinformation\, but also to condone/accept misinformation they do not believe.\nDr. Effron’s research shows three psychological factors that encourage people to condone misinformation: partisanship\, imagination\, and repetition. \nEach factor relates to a hallmark of “post-truth” society: political polarization\, leaders who push “alterative facts\,” and technology that amplifies disinformation. \nA central concern with this post-truth era is that not only people believe and spread misinformation- but when they recognize it as false\, they continue to\nspread lies\, and give it a moral pass. \nThe question is: Why We Excuse Dishonesty in a Post-Truth World? \nPROF. EFFRON’S  TALK WILL FOCUS ON:\nDr. Effron will talk about how can we get people\, the media and our society to recognize and condemn such behaviour and make interventions aimed at reducing the spread of misinformation \nDaniel Effron\nDaniel Effron earned a Ph.D. in social psychology from Stanford University\, and a B.A. in psychology from Yale University (magna cum laude). He taught at the Kellogg School of Management at Northwestern University\, and was a fellow of the Edmond J. Safra Center for Ethics at Harvard University. \nHis research examines the psychological processes that allow people to act unethically without feeling unethical. He also researches how people form judgments of others’ wrongdoing. DESCRIPTION:In recent years\, companies and executives are faced with ever-increasing demands\, expectations and unprecedented pressure to operate more sustainably. Organisations must effectively address the social\, environmental\, governance (ESG)\, and economic impacts of their actions and operations. \nIn other words\, the emerging sustainability challenge is about being able to balance out the often-conflicting demands and expectations of multiple\, complex and diverse stakeholders while generating financial and social value. \nThat’s why Sustainability is becoming a major business disruption: because most companies are lacking the skills\, knowledge\, and expertise required to navigate this disruption successfully. As a result\, the Sustainability challenge presents companies with a fundamental dilemma: to adapt or perish. \nProfessor Ioannou will present and discuss empirical evidence for the emergence of the “sustainable organization”; a new type of modern business organization that genuinely and effectively integrates environmental and social issues into its business model\, strategy\, organizational structure\, and conduct. \nFinally\, Ioannou will tell us why sustainable organisations outperform traditional ones. \nPROF.
